auto merge of #10533 : tautologico/rust/fixdocs, r=huonw
This fixes a number of bugs in the doc comments for a bunch of functions in libstd/iter.rs, mostly updating to use unwrap() instead of get() on options. Also fixes the docs for advance() (trait Iterator) which was not making sense, though if it is not useful anymore maybe it should be removed.
